How do you store a washing machine when not in use?
Store the washing machine with the door open slightly to allow any moisture to dry. Likewise, if covering, do so with a breathable material to allow for air flow. If possible, store your washing machine off the ground on a pallet where it won’t be exposed to water that could cause rust.

How do I keep my washing machine from freezing in the garage?
Place an oil-filled radiator heater near the washing machine. Set the thermostat at its lowest temperature to keep the area around the washer just warm enough to prevent freezing.
What happens if a washing machine freezes?
When the temperature in your washing machine drops below 32 degrees Fahrenheit, water inside the machine will begin to freeze. … The pump, hoses and various other parts that contain even a small amount of water could burst just as water pipes in a home will burst when frozen.

Can you put antifreeze in a washing machine?
RV antifreeze is propylene glycol-based and is non-toxic, so is safe to use in the washing machine. Run the washer for about 30 seconds to mix the antifreeze with any water that remains in the pump. Finally, unplug the washer or turn off power.

How long can a washing machine sit unused?
If stored properly under the right conditions, a washer can sit unused for months or even years, and when it starts operating, it will do just fine. However, if not stored properly such as by draining all the water, it can start rusting, and if stored for extended periods, it will sustain irreversible damage.

How do you know if your washing machine pipes are frozen?
Homeowners usually know that they have a frozen pipe if nothing comes out when they turn on the water tap, or the washing machine fails to fill, or the toilet tank doesn’t replenish after flushing. Sometimes there is a visible sign that a pipe is frozen, such as a bulge or frosty coating.
What happens when washing machine pipes freeze?
The various components including the hoses and pump contain a smaller quantity of water and can are likely to burst when frozen in relation to pipes bursting in a home. This could result in damage to the machine and leaks that require a repair.
